Output 59b610996d4c89da45e16019bacc7156be189631306f46b936563c424484ae5d:1

value
27534556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 583dc36c53098801a234ac2e6d79eb82d2189bcf OP_EQUAL
address
MFwjghskwDJbYH4CFuhG3y6oMT6c8rWe3e
transaction
59b610996d4c89da45e16019bacc7156be189631306f46b936563c424484ae5d
spent
true